'78 Spectra with a belly tank. Somewhere on the way to Laughlin, my screw on gas cap decided to part ways with the boat and left just the chain hanging.

Anyone have one lying around that they'd like to sell or know a source?

Probably 2" inner diameter and 3" outer diameter screw on cap: smooth top, ridges on the sides, heavy as hell.

Can't find a source anywhere and I'd like to keep it original.

It's on my watch list as well as a couple others. There's a chris craft and perko one that look similar.

I have a rubber 2" cap clamped on right now and it fit tight, so I'm assuming 2" NPT until I can get home and measure for sure. The one in the link is 1.5"  :-\

Measured mine the outside of the male threads is 2.479" and inside is approx. 2.2". ID of the neck is 2"
